This photo album is a collection of 24 images taken at Lake Somerville Trailway near Nails Creek Unit of Somerville Lake State Park in Texas on February 14, 2024. The photos showcase various flora and fauna found in the area, including different types of lichens, mushrooms (such as peppered rock-shield lichen, peeling puffball mushrooms, and small dark brown pinkgill mushrooms), fish (rosy red minnows), and scenic views of the oak forest and creek bed. Many of the images are close-up shots that highlight the unique characteristics and textures of the subjects, while others provide a wider perspective on the natural environment of the state park. The album also includes microscopic views of spores from some of the mushrooms, which were collected and prepared using various techniques (such as KOH or lugol) for further analysis and identification. Overall, the photo album offers a detailed and intimate look at the diverse range of plant and animal life that can be found in this specific region of Texas during the winter season. – AI summary
